True - you can add up a dotted eighth and a sixteenth note for the duration of one beat.
1 quarter note = 2 eighth notes = 4 sixteenth notes = 1 eighth note + 2 sixteenth notes = dotted eighth + 1 sixteenth
Extra: To combine an eighth note and sixteenth note you use a dotted eighth note.
Quechua is best described as "the language of the Incas".
Quechua is the language of the Incas and the local language of most noteworthy use in South America, stretched out from northern Argentina to southern Colombia, including the present regions of Ecuador, Peru and Bolivia .
